Understanding Resin Bound Surfacing: Modern Advantages
Resin bound patios offer a host of practical benefits over traditional paving. By combining cleaned, dried aggregates with UV-stable resin, we deliver surfaces that are beautifully smooth, highly durable, and permeable for natural drainage. These systems are SuDS-compliant, ensuring water doesn’t pool and helping reduce slip hazards—ideal for unpredictable UK weather.

The Resin Bound Patio Installation Journey: Step-By-Step
Every Limegate patio installation follows a trusted process ensuring accuracy, performance, and visual harmony. Here’s what you can expect:
1. Initial Consultation & Planning

2. Professional Base Preparation
Success begins from the ground up. An appropriate, stable, and permeable base is critical to ensure the resin bound surface performs and lasts. The usual options are concrete or permeable tarmac, and the base is assessed for cracks, strength, and drainage. Unsuitable surfaces such as paving slabs or block paving are typically removed or replaced.

3. Resin Mixing And Laying
Through the use of professional forced-action mixers, aggregates and resin are thoroughly blended to a consistent finish. The mixture is then hand trowelled by our skilled installers to create a seamless, visually appealing surface that’s free from joints and loose stones.

4. Curing And Finishing
Once laid, your new patio typically cures within 24 to 48 hours, depending on the temperature and humidity. After curing, the surface is ready for light foot traffic, with full durability achieved after two weeks. Maintenance: Looking After Your Resin Bound Patio
Resin bound patios require very little maintenance compared to other surfaces. To keep the area looking its best:
- Sweep regularly to remove leaves and debris
- Occasionally wash down with a garden hose or pressure washer on a low setting
- Avoid using harsh chemicals which can degrade the finish

Frequently Asked Questions
1. Can resin bound patios be laid over any surface?
The best results come from laying on concrete or permeable tarmac; old paving slabs and block paving are not generally compatible and should be replaced for a stable and lasting finish.
2. How long does the installation process take?
Most patios are installed in one to two days, with full curing within 48 hours—ready for regular garden use shortly after.
3. What kind of maintenance should I expect?
Basic sweeping and occasional gentle washing are all that’s needed. No regular sealing or weed treatment is required.
4. Is the installation affected by weather?
Installation should be planned for dry, mild days. Excess humidity or rain can hinder curing—our team will discuss the best seasonal timing for your location.
